Prem Rawat teaches a simple method to help turn your senses from the outside world to an inner experience of peace, an experience unique to each person.
He offers guidance and practical tools he calls the
techniques of Self-Knowledge, or just “Knowledge.” Practicing these techniques daily helps you to better understand your true self, revealing an ever-evolving experience of heartfulness and contentment.
Prem Rawat’s Peace Education and Knowledge (
PEAK) course is a prerequisite to help you gain a solid foundational understanding about the value of personal peace.
At the conclusion of this self-paced course, you can choose to request a workshop, called a Knowledge Session, to learn the techniques. There is no charge to participate in PEAK or the Knowledge Session.
The
Knowledge Session Team (KS Team) is a global team of volunteers who provide support to individuals interested in learning or reviewing Prem Rawat’s techniques of Knowledge.
Team members, currently located in 45 countries including the South Pacific team here in Australia, Fiji and New Zealand, work together with a single focus and shared standards and goals. Regional coordination teams organize in-person events where someone can learn the techniques of Knowledge or participate in a Knowledge Review.
During 2025, up to the writing of this report, the South Pacific KS Team held 43 Knowledge Reviews for 830 attendees, as well as 18 Knowledge Sessions. Once again, the South Pacific team collaborated with our global KS team to make Knowledge Reviews available for people who attended the recent five day International
Peace Event, well known as the Amaroo Event, held at Ivorys Rock Conference Centre.
The Knowledge Session Team conducted two successful Knowledge Reviews as well as five morning practice sessions during this year’s wonderful Amaroo Event. Both activities were held at the Conference Hall. The practice sessions were for the early risers staying onsite and were held between 6 and 8am every morning of the 5 days.
The Knowledge Reviews, with a combined number of more than 580 attendees, were held at 1pm on the Wednesday and Thursday, fitting neatly in between Prem’s morning and afternoon events.
